AI-Generated Summary

In this episode of The Rubin Report, Dave Rubin delivers a high-octane analysis of U.S. foreign policy under President Trump, focusing on the escalating standoff with Iran. He praises Trump's bold military blockade of the Strait of Hormuz as a decisive move to force Iran into negotiations over its nuclear program, arguing that the 20-year suspension demand is essential to prevent a future Democratic administration from dismantling any agreement. Rubin contrasts Trump’s hardline, results-oriented strategy with what he calls the 'grievance party'—a coalition of left-wing ideologues and disillusioned right-wingers who, despite their differences, share a destructive skepticism toward American exceptionalism. He highlights the irony of critics like Tom Friedman and Joy Reid condemning Trump’s actions while secretly supporting the same goals—ending Iran’s nuclear ambitions and dismantling Hezbollah—yet refusing to credit Trump due to 'Trump derangement syndrome.' The episode also covers the political fallout from Eric Swalwell’s resignation after allegations of misconduct, including an affair with a Chinese spy, and Tony Gonzalez’s resignation over a staffer’s suicide, using these cases to critique systemic failures in both parties. Rubin concludes with a rallying cry for perseverance, urging Americans to choose between being 'exceptionalists' who believe in America’s potential or doomsayers who seek to destroy it.
